What is the difference between concrete and cement?

Cement is a binding agent, a fine powder that reacts with water to form a hard, stone-like material. Concrete is a mixture of cement, aggregates (like sand and gravel), and water.

How do I protect my concrete surfaces from damage?

Apply a sealer to protect concrete from moisture, stains, and wear. Regular cleaning and maintenance also help extend the lifespan of concrete surfaces.

Are there any environmental considerations when using concrete?

Concrete production has environmental impacts, but using sustainable practices like recycled aggregates and energy-efficient production can mitigate those impacts.

What are the advantages of ready mix concrete?

Ready-mix concrete offers several advantages: Consistent quality, time-saving delivery, reduced waste, and enhanced workability.
